[VKS] Front-end Software Engineer (React)

Related keywords: remote job internationalremote job software engineerengineer remote job

Overview

Software Mind is seeking a Front-end Software Engineer (React) to join their dynamic team. The role aims at reforming the national gaming system, working with a company that prioritizes responsible gaming practices and secure environments for players. As a critical part of this initiative, you'll be involved in developing gaming applications that provide a diverse range of games including Lucky Games, Casino Games, and Betting Games, all while ensuring a commitment to player protection, fraud prevention, and responsible gaming.

Company Background

Software Mind is a forward-thinking gaming company based in Romania. The organization values modern practices and is dedicated to contributing positively to the gaming landscape. They emphasize the importance of an ethical approach to gaming and focus on delivering quality products that enhance player experiences. Their operational structure promotes international projects and fosters a collaborative work atmosphere that encourages innovation.

Role and Expectations

As a candidate for the Front-end Software Engineer (React) position, you will be responsible for

  • Designing and developing user interfaces using React.js, underpinned by a robust understanding of React fundamentals, component lifecycles, and performance optimization.

  • Leveraging your expertise with Next.js, particularly in server-side rendering, API routes, and authentication strategies.

  • Ensuring high-quality design implementation through proficiency in Tailwind CSS, CSS Modules, and component libraries like DaisyUI.

  • Utilizing your TypeScript skills, focusing on custom types, generics, and utility types, ensuring type safety in your work.

  • Demonstrating your capability with RESTful APIs, from building to optimizing performance, contributing to seamless communication between the front-end and back-end systems.

  • Engaging in real-time communication techniques, utilizing native WebSocket APIs or third-party libraries as necessary to enhance user experience.

  • Practicing Test-Driven Development (TDD) with tools like Vitest and Cypress, ensuring that your code is well-tested and maintains high quality.

  • Collaborating within teams using modern development tools such as Git, Jira, and Confluence to manage tasks and contribute effectively.

Required Skills

To succeed in this role, the following skills are required:

  • React.js - A minimum of 4 years of professional experience.
  • Next.js - Familiarity with server-side rendering and performance tuning practices.
  • Proficient in CSS frameworks including Tailwind CSS.
  • Strong command of TypeScript for type safety and optimization.
  • Experience working with RESTful APIs and real-time communication methods.
  • Practical exposure to Test-Driven Development (TDD).
  • Excellent communication skills in English, both verbal and written, for effective team collaboration.

Offer and Benefits

Software Mind provides a conducive environment that supports both professional development and personal growth. Here are some of the benefits and offerings:

  • Flexible employment options and ability to work remotely.
  • Opportunities to work on international projects with leading global clients, providing exposure to diverse cultures and practices.
  • Benefits include international business trips, language classes, and training initiatives both internally and externally, emphasizing a culture of continuous learning.
  • Comprehensive private healthcare coverage and insurance for team members and their families.
  • Access to a Multisport card allowing participation in various sporting events and classes, prioritizing employee well-being.
  • An engaging, non-corporate atmosphere, fostering creativity and enjoyment in the workplace.

Conclusion

This position at Software Mind represents an exciting opportunity for forward-thinking engineers keen on impacting the gaming ecosystem positively. The role not only requires technical expertise but offers a platform to engage with a supportive team committed to significant projects using emerging technologies. If you are passionate about gaming, software engineering, and making a difference, this could be the job for you. With an emphasis on responsible gaming and player protection, Software Mind is looking for talented individuals who can add value to their ambitious projects.



This job offer was originally published on himalayas.app

Software Mind

Romania

Software development

Full-time

September 24, 2025

22 views

5 clicks on Apply Now


Similar job offers


This job offer summary has been generated using automated technology. While we strive for accuracy, it may not always fully capture the nuances and details of the original job posting. We recommend reviewing the complete job listing before making any decisions or applications.